Chettinad Style Tomato Chutney

Chettinad Tomato Chutney - a tangy dip with tomatoes and garlic, ideal for all South Indian Tiffins
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time20 minutes
Course: Accompaniments, Side Dish For Chapati, side dish for Idli dosa
Cuisine: Chettinad, Indian- South, South Indian
Servings: 4
Calories: 116kcal

Equipment

  • 1 Blender

Ingredients

  • 3 cups chopped Tomatoes
  • 1 cup chopped Onion
  • 1/2 cup chopped coriander
  • 4 cloves Garlic minced well
  • 2 Dry red chilies
  • 5 grams Tamarind soaked in warm water
  • Salt to taste
  • 1.5 tbsp Oil sesame oil is recommended
  • To Temper:
  • 1 tsp Mustard seeds
  • 1/8 tsp Asafetida
  • 1 tsp Sesame oil
  • 10 Curry leaves

Instructions

  • Heat a kadai with the oil.
  • Add the garlic and chillies and saute till garlic browns.
  • Now, add the onions and saute till it turns pink.
  • At this stage, add the tomatoes and saute till oil seperates.
  • Add the tamarind to this and saute for a min.
  • Let the mixture cool.
  • Once cool, add the coriander leaves and salt.
  • Blend to a smooth paste in a blender.
  • In a small pan, heat sesame oil for tempering.
  • When the oil has heated, pop the mustard seeds and finish with Asafetida and curry leaves.
  • Add the tempering to the chutney and mix well.
  • Serve with Idli, Dosa or any tiffin of your choice.
